Skills Analysis

A AI Behavioral Health App Designer Only

  • Clinical protocol decomposition - translating evidence-based therapeutic frameworks (CBT, DBT, ACT, MI) into structured, machine-readable intervention logic
  • Conversational AI design - architecting multi-turn dialogue flows with intent recognition, slot filling, escalation triggers, and empathetic response generation
  • Prompt engineering and LLM fine-tuning for therapeutic tone calibration and safety alignment
  • AI safety and harm mitigation - designing guardrails against hallucination, self-harm endorsement, and clinical misadvice in sensitive contexts
  • HIPAA / GDPR / global health data privacy compliance for AI systems handling protected health information
  • Behavioral UX design - crafting onboarding flows, engagement loops, and relapse-prevention nudges grounded in behavioral science
  • Evaluation framework design - defining clinical fidelity metrics, user safety KPIs, and A/B testing strategies for therapeutic AI features
  • Stakeholder translation - bridging language between clinicians, ML engineers, regulators, and product teams

⟳ Shared (0)

  • No shared skills

B AI Biomarker Analysis Specialist Only

  • Multi-omics data integration (genomics, proteomics, metabolomics, transcriptomics)
  • Machine learning and deep learning for biological data (scikit-learn, PyTorch, TensorFlow)
  • Statistical hypothesis testing and multiple testing correction (BH, FDR)
  • Feature selection and dimensionality reduction for high-dimensional biological datasets
  • Biomarker discovery and validation pipeline design
  • Clinical trial biomarker strategy and endpoint analysis
  • Biomedical natural language processing for literature mining
  • Cloud-based bioinformatics workflows (AWS, GCP, Nextflow, Snakemake)
